Representatives of the Air Force, Army engineers and Abilene's citizenry were present at groundbreaking ceremonies for the new Abilene Army Air Base (Dyess Air Force Base). Shown turning a spadesful of dirt, left to right, are Major General J. B. Montgomery, commander of the 8th Air Force; W. P. Wright, chairman of the Abilene Chamber of Commerce national defense committee and Colonel Herbert D. Vogel of Dallas, Southwestern division engineer of the U. S. Corps of Engineers.
